Quick heads-up on Pinwheel UI versioning: we cut a minor release every sprint, and anything touching component props needs a changeset file in the PR. No changeset, no merge — the bot will nag you. Majors are rare and go through the design council first. The full policy, with examples of what counts as breaking, lives on the internal page below.

wiki page, bahip-yahip: https://grafana.qirvanlabs.corp/browse/display/projects/cc3a1b9dbfc9

### Key Ceremony Checklist — Item 7: Graphwoven Signing Key

Before publishing the Graphwoven dependency-graph visualizer release, the release manager confirms two witnesses are present, verifies the ceremony log is recording, and generates the artifact signing key inside the sealed enclave. Record the key fingerprint in the ceremony ledger by hand. Once the enclave seals, write down the recovery passphrase that appears below.

strongbox words: oliael-gilax-lamael

Before tagging a release, confirm the Lanternworth metrics-aggregation sidecar ships with your plugin's manifest version bumped and the scrape interval set to the documented default. Plugins that alter flush cadence must pass the soak test on the Verity staging ring first. Attach the soak report to the release ticket, and record the build identifier from the packaging step directly below this item.

pipeline stamp: htk9_1a17374cb

TICKET QV-2213 — Pinning vault locked

Release manager: the Glasswren dependency-pin vault auto-locked after three failed unlock attempts during the 4.2 freeze. Policy still stands: all transitive deps pinned, no floating ranges, lockfile regenerated only at cut time. You cannot sign the manifest until the vault reopens. Do not bypass via the staging keyring — that violates the Pindrop policy doc. Use the recovery path instead: open the vault console, choose manual recovery, and enter the passphrase recorded directly below this line.

strongbox words: druath-quenael

## Changelog — Driftline 3.2.0

Renamed WS_RETRY_TOKEN to SOCKET_RECONNECT_SECRET as part of the websocket reconnect fix. Clients previously dropped sessions after idle timeouts because the old variable was read only at boot; the new name is re-read on each reconnect attempt. Release managers must update every env file before rollout. The replacement line in app.env reads:

secret setting of tajof-bahif: COURIER_KEY3=65d